This simulation places four genuinely fluorescent objects — a scorpion, a glass of tonic water, a mineral rock, and a piece of white fabric — inside a real 3D dark room that you orbit with the camera. Switch on the UV lamp, drag it around the floor and raise or lower it, and watch each object light up in its own real characteristic color only when it is close enough to, and facing, the UV source, exactly as real fluorescent materials respond to a physical blacklight through the Stokes-shift mechanism described below. Each object's true fluorescence color and cause are explained in the material picker panel.
